Transaction 3301c8dfcbd062a58bf7fb7e50df3fef28360ee4797f1f17917f1a6e415d36ea
1 Input
1 Output
-
3301c8dfcbd062a58bf7fb7e50df3fef28360ee4797f1f17917f1a6e415d36ea:0
- value
- 24998011
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 cb82c4b424f2f66f87e5e02e9e889d34faa57d3e394b81b00cc4b70c4043bcd0
- address
- bc1pewpvfdpy7tmxlpl9uqhfazyaxna22lf7899crvqvcjmscszrhngqejhv4k